イーサリアムのアップデート情報と影響分析
はじめに
イーサリアムは、分散型アプリケーション(DApps)の構築と実行を可能にする、世界をリードするブロックチェーンプラットフォームの一つです。その継続的な進化は、技術的な改善、スケーラビリティの向上、セキュリティの強化を目的としています。本稿では、イーサリアムの主要なアップデートとその影響について、詳細な分析を行います。特に、過去の重要なアップデートから最新の動向までを網羅し、技術的な側面、経済的な影響、そして将来の展望について考察します。
イーサリアムの初期とPoWからPoSへの移行
イーサリアムは、2015年にVitalik Buterinによって提唱され、ビットコインの限界を克服することを目的として誕生しました。当初はプルーフ・オブ・ワーク(PoW)というコンセンサスアルゴリズムを採用していましたが、そのエネルギー消費の大きさやスケーラビリティの問題が指摘されていました。これらの課題を解決するため、イーサリアムの開発チームは、プルーフ・オブ・ステーク(PoS)への移行を計画しました。PoSは、PoWと比較してエネルギー効率が高く、スケーラビリティの向上も期待できます。
主要なアップデートの概要
Byzantium (ビザンティウム)
2017年10月に実施されたByzantiumアップデートは、イーサリアムのセキュリティとプライバシーを向上させることを目的としていました。このアップデートでは、zk-SNARKsと呼ばれるゼロ知識証明技術が導入され、トランザクションのプライバシーを保護することが可能になりました。また、EIP-155などのガス料金に関する変更も含まれており、トランザクションコストの最適化に貢献しました。
Constantinople (コンスタンティノープル)
2019年2月に実施されたConstantinopleアップデートは、ガス料金の削減とスマートコントラクトの実行効率の向上に焦点を当てました。EIP-1283などの変更により、スマートコントラクトのガス消費量が大幅に削減され、DAppsの開発コストが低下しました。また、EIP-1451などのアップデートにより、ブロックのガスリミットが拡大され、より多くのトランザクションを処理できるようになりました。
Istanbul (イスタンブール)
2019年12月に実施されたIstanbulアップデートは、プライバシーの強化とスマートコントラクトの機能拡張を目的としていました。EIP-2387などの変更により、アカウントのプライバシーが向上し、EIP-1980などのアップデートにより、スマートコントラクトの機能が拡張されました。また、EIP-2028などの変更により、ブロックのガスリミットがさらに拡大され、スケーラビリティの向上が図られました。
Berlin (ベルリン)
2021年4月に実施されたBerlinアップデートは、EIP-2929を導入し、ガス料金の計算方法を改善しました。これにより、トランザクションのコスト予測がより正確になり、DAppsのユーザーエクスペリエンスが向上しました。また、EIP-2565などのアップデートにより、スマートコントラクトのデプロイメントコストが削減されました。
London (ロンドン)
2021年8月に実施されたLondonアップデートは、EIP-1559を導入し、イーサリアムのトランザクション手数料メカニズムを根本的に変更しました。EIP-1559は、トランザクション手数料の一部をバーン(焼却)することで、イーサリアムの供給量を減少させ、価値の向上を促す効果が期待されています。また、このアップデートにより、トランザクション手数料の予測可能性が向上し、ユーザーエクスペリエンスが改善されました。
The Merge (ザ・マージ) – PoSへの完全移行
2022年9月に実施されたThe Mergeは、イーサリアムの歴史における最も重要なアップデートの一つです。このアップデートにより、イーサリアムはPoWからPoSへの完全移行を完了しました。PoSへの移行により、イーサリアムのエネルギー消費量が大幅に削減され、環境負荷が軽減されました。また、PoSは、PoWと比較してセキュリティが向上し、スケーラビリティの向上も期待できます。The Mergeは、イーサリアムの将来にとって、大きな転換点となりました。
Sharding (シャーディング) – スケーラビリティのさらなる向上
The Mergeに続く次の重要なステップは、シャーディングの実装です。シャーディングは、ブロックチェーンを複数のシャード(断片)に分割し、並行してトランザクションを処理することで、スケーラビリティを向上させる技術です。シャーディングの実装により、イーサリアムのトランザクション処理能力が大幅に向上し、より多くのDAppsをサポートできるようになると期待されています。シャーディングの開発は現在も進行中であり、今後の進展が注目されます。
Layer 2ソリューションの進化
イーサリアムのスケーラビリティ問題を解決するために、Layer 2ソリューションの開発も活発に進められています。Layer 2ソリューションは、イーサリアムのメインチェーン(Layer 1)の上に構築され、トランザクションをオフチェーンで処理することで、スケーラビリティを向上させます。代表的なLayer 2ソリューションとしては、Optimistic Rollups、ZK-Rollups、State Channelsなどがあります。これらのソリューションは、それぞれ異なる技術的なアプローチを採用しており、異なる特性を持っています。Layer 2ソリューションの進化は、イーサリアムのエコシステム全体の成長に不可欠です。
経済的な影響分析
イーサリアムのアップデートは、その経済的な側面にも大きな影響を与えます。例えば、EIP-1559の導入は、イーサリアムの供給量を減少させ、価値の向上を促す効果が期待されています。The MergeによるPoSへの移行は、イーサリアムのエネルギー消費量を削減し、環境負荷を軽減することで、ESG投資の観点からも評価されています。また、Layer 2ソリューションの進化は、トランザクションコストを削減し、DAppsの利用を促進することで、イーサリアムのエコシステム全体の経済的な活性化に貢献します。
将来の展望
イーサリアムは、今後も継続的に進化していくことが予想されます。シャーディングの実装、Layer 2ソリューションのさらなる進化、そして新たなコンセンサスアルゴリズムの研究など、様々な取り組みが進められています。これらの取り組みにより、イーサリアムは、よりスケーラブルで、より安全で、より持続可能なブロックチェーンプラットフォームへと進化していくでしょう。イーサリアムの将来は、DAppsの開発者、投資家、そしてブロックチェーン技術に関心を持つすべての人々にとって、大きな期待が寄せられています。
まとめ
イーサリアムは、その誕生以来、数々の重要なアップデートを経て進化してきました。PoWからPoSへの移行、EIP-1559の導入、そしてシャーディングの実装など、これらのアップデートは、イーサリアムのスケーラビリティ、セキュリティ、そして持続可能性を向上させることを目的としています。イーサリアムの進化は、ブロックチェーン技術の未来を形作る上で、重要な役割を果たすでしょう。今後も、イーサリアムの動向に注目し、その技術的な進歩と経済的な影響を分析していくことが重要です。